Latvia's Eurovision 2026 participant Atvara has released her new single, "Plaisā", her first release since performing at Eurovision in Vienna, Austria in May. About "Plaisā" "Plaisā", meaning "cracks" when translated into English, is Atvara's first release since competing in the second semi-final of the Eurovision Song Contest in Vienna in May. The song is, like her Eurovision entry "Ēnā", completely in Latvian. The track is another collaboration with producer JJ LUSH (Jānis Jačmenkins), who worked with Atvara on "Ēnā". This new release once again shows off Atvara's vocal talents and delivers emotional lyrics which tell the story of heartbreak through not being recognised or parts of yourself becoming invisible to a partner.
